Address 0 DCR

DsfG3GhBRsrc1Sb8ZHuaiZqdCp4pjKX5EqC

Confirmed

Total Received0.03571458 DCR
Total Sent0.03571458 DCR
Final Balance0 DCR
No. Transactions2

Transactions